APME recognizes Roanoke Times/roanoke.com for Age of Uncertainty series

The Associated Press Managing Editors association recognized The Roanoke Times/roanoke.com with its Online Convergence award for the "Age of Uncertainty" series. This is the third time in four years the site has been recognized with the convergence award. Previous awards were given to the series on Bantu refugees living in Roanoke (2005) and coverage of the Virginia Tech shootings (2007).

This year's series focuses on the the rising elderly population and looks at the challenge of providing care from several viewpoints. Beth Macy and Josh Meltzer, who provided the coverage for the Bantu series, have spent the past several months telling the story from the perspective of family members, doctors, health-care providers and caregivers.

New look rolling out on roanoke.com

New look for roanoke.com

The new look of roanoke.com

After several months of planning and testing, we've begun implementing a new design on roanoke.com. The first round of sections featuring the new design will be rolling out within the next couple days. We're hoping to have the entire site featuring the new design up and running by the end of June.

The new design was created after discussions to update the current look of the roanoke.com mast. As we've heard from readers and users, there's a lot of stuff on our site, but it's sometimes not always easy to find. We've added a "Check this out!" box to spotlight new features and additions to the multimedia database. We're hoping that a shift of elements within the new design will also make things easier to find.

Late last year, we asked a search engine optimization firm to evaluate our site and recommend ways to improve. We've incorporated some of the firm's findings in the way templates are developed. Those changes are reflected in the new design. Making those changes should improve the search engine results, on our internal site search as well as Google, Yahoo! and other engines.
